> If you drag the group's entry out of the address book list and onto a new
> message window's text field, it will insert the name of the group, followed
> by each name in the group and the associated addresses. That's the only way
> I've found, and it's sort of clumsy on the recipient's end.

>> I am on E'rage 11.2.1 on a G5. I would like to send the contacts in a
>> 'Group' address listing (50 names) to someone else but cannot work out how
>> to go this - I don't want to cc the whole group as I always bcc them in
>> emails - but do want to share the contact list with a third party.
>> 
>> How can I do this? I tried export but it took all my contacts. I tried
>> printing and got no response. I tried copying and pasting - no response
